|
Изменение имени столбца
|
|||
---|---|---|---|
#18+
Как изменить имя столбца? Чего-то в описании ALTER TABLE не отыскал (наверно плохо смотрел/искал). Вариант создания еше одного столбца с нужным именем в таблице (ALTER TABLE ADD ...)копирования в него содержания старого и дропаье старого (ALTER TABLE DROP COLUMN ...) кажеться чесанием правого уха левой рукой через голову. ... |
|||
:
Нравится:
Не нравится:
|
|||
30.05.2001, 11:17 |
|
Изменение имени столбца
|
|||
---|---|---|---|
#18+
только пересоздать таблицу. А дропнуть столбец нельзя... ... |
|||
:
Нравится:
Не нравится:
|
|||
31.05.2001, 09:19 |
|
Изменение имени столбца
|
|||
---|---|---|---|
#18+
На самом деле, Oracle 8i позволяет дропнуть столбец ALTER TABLE tablename DROP COLUMN columnname в девятке обещали переименование столбца сделать а вот в восьмерке этого сделать низзя ... |
|||
:
Нравится:
Не нравится:
|
|||
28.06.2001, 11:04 |
|
Изменение имени столбца
|
|||
---|---|---|---|
#18+
Чего проще, CREATE VIEW new_table_name AS SELECT old_column new_column, ... FROM table_name ; и все дела! Ж Коли много кода менять, таблицу можно переименовать а для View использовать table_name. RENAME table_name TO new_table_name; Очень помогает отделить лог. и физич. схемы. Сам так делаю и вам советую. ... |
|||
:
Нравится:
Не нравится:
|
|||
23.07.2001, 22:53 |
|
|
start [/forum/topic.php?fid=52&fpage=2853&tid=1993571]: |
0ms |
get settings: |
10ms |
get forum list: |
13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
32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
44ms |
get tp. blocked users: |
2ms |
others: | 13ms |
total: | 137ms |
0 / 0 |